Full list of the countries that Trump invited to the Peace Council for Gaza
The signing of the Peace Council charter is scheduled for January 22 in Davos. The invitation list includes France but does not feature China.
A full list of countries invited by Donald Trump to participate in a proposed “Peace Council” focused on Gaza has been published ahead of a planned signing ceremony in Switzerland.
According to the published information, the signing of the Peace Council charter is set to take place on Thursday, January 22, at 10:30 a.m. in Davos.

France appears on the invitation list despite earlier reports suggesting it may decline participation. China, meanwhile, is not included among the invited parties.
No official details have yet been released regarding the agenda, structure, or mandate of the proposed Peace Council, and it remains unclear which invitees have formally confirmed their participation.
